Axalta Earns Multiple Edison Awards for Emerging Coatings Technologies

Credit: MicroStockHub / iStock via Getty Images Plus
Axalta Coating Systems received three 2026 Edison Awards recognizing innovations in automotive customization, electric vehicle safety and AI-driven color technology.
The company earned Gold awards for its EcoNextJet digital automotive painting system and Alesta e-PRO FG Black fire-resistant coating, along with a Bronze award for its TintMaster AI platform.
EcoNextJet is a drop-on-demand color and design application system that enables vehicle manufacturers to deliver customized exterior finishes at production scale. The system combines jettable paints with robotic application and printhead technology to support high-precision coating while maintaining durability and efficiency.
Alesta e-PRO FG Black is a powder coating designed for thermal stability and fire protection in electric vehicle battery systems. It is engineered to resist ignition, expansion and smoke generation at temperatures up to 1200 °C, helping delay fire propagation during thermal events.
TintMaster AI uses artificial intelligence and historical production data to predict color outcomes and adjust formulations before manufacturing begins. The system is designed to reduce batch adjustments and improve right-the-first-time performance, lowering waste and cycle times.
The Edison Awards recognize innovation across product development, design and sustainability, with recipients evaluated by a panel of business and academic leaders.
